Current Market Overview
As of now, the Galaxy Z Fold 5 512GB maintains a strong resale value due to its innovative foldable design, high-end specifications, and brand reputation. Devices in this category typically depreciate faster than traditional smartphones, but the premium features help retain value longer. The initial retail price of around $1,799 influences its resale trajectory, with early resale prices often reaching 80-85% of the original cost shortly after release.
Factors Affecting Resale Value
- Technological Advancements: New models or innovations can decrease the value of current devices.
- Market Demand: Increased interest in foldable phones boosts resale prices.
- Device Condition: Well-maintained devices fetch higher prices.
- Economic Factors: Consumer spending and economic stability influence resale trends.
Resale Value Predictions for the Next Year
Based on current data and industry patterns, the resale value of the Galaxy Z Fold 5 512GB is expected to decline gradually over the next year. Experts predict a depreciation of approximately 15-25%, depending on the device’s condition and market conditions. By the end of the year, the device might sell for around $1,350 to $1,525, which is roughly 75-85% of its original retail price.
Expected Price Trends
- Months 1-3: Resale value remains high, around 85% of original price.
- Months 4-6: Slight decline begins, prices around 80-82%.
- Months 7-9: Continued depreciation, around 75-78% of initial value.
- Months 10-12: Final decline, prices stabilize around 75-80%.
Tips to Maximize Resale Value
To ensure the highest resale value possible, owners should keep the device in excellent condition, avoid physical damage, and retain original accessories and packaging. Regular software updates and minimal usage can also contribute to a better resale price. Additionally, timing the sale during peak demand periods, such as just before new model releases, can optimize returns.
